PagerDuty is looking to accelerate the development of new and extension of existing products powered by AI and Machine Learning, and to drive the AI First future of PagerDuty.
Requirements
- 7+ years of experience building, designing, and shipping machine learning solutions to production
- Proven software development track record with Python (knowledge of Elixir is a bonus)
- Demonstrated experience with data modeling, database design, extract transform load (ETL) processes, working with unstructured data, and cloud-based data infrastructure
- Experience with workflow management tools such as Apache Airflow and AI/ML observability/evaluations products such as Arize, Datadog, etc
- Familiarity with ML processes (exploration, training, deployment), technologies (services, packages), infrastructure (AWS), ML techniques (e.g., natural language processing, deep learning, generative AI)
- Experience with with pre-trained Large Language Models (LLMs) and AI agents in a production environment
- Familiarity with container orchestration systems (e.g., Kubernetes)
Responsibilities
- Build and improve the capabilities that enable and accelerate our machine learning (ML), generative and agentic AI based products
- Partner with applied scientists and product teams, effectively sharing engineering context and working together to support larger initiatives
- Provide guidance, technical leadership, and mentoring to junior members of the team
- Understand how our products are used and proactively lead the delivery of improvements and enhancements based on customer feedback
- Remain current on the latest ML engineering developments, incorporating new solutions to our existing workflow, continuously improving user experience
- Lead the design and deployment of solutions to host our AI agents, models and services in production, in alignment with our design patterns and best practices to support the business.
Other
- Passionate about collaborating with data scientists, product managers and engineers alike.
- This is a very senior position that requires strong skills in communication, cross team collaboration and technical leadership ability.
- You’ll succeed by being an effective team player, independently managing time, and demonstrating emotional intelligence as you navigate stakeholder relationships championing and scoping our cross-team initiatives.
- Passionate about data/ML engineering and displaying effective communication when conveying technical concepts and collaborating with across teams
- Ability to think through a complex problem, build a solution, and execute that solution with effective change management skills
- Strong sense of ownership and accountability. Ability to design large scale solutions and effectively drive the implementation work across teams and products to solve big customer challenges
- History of presenting technical work at industry conferences, workshops, or meetups, with a demonstrated enthusiasm for sharing knowledge and engaging with the broader MLE community